Top Russian general killed in car bombing

Moscow, April 25: A top Russian general was killed in a car bomb blast near Moscow on Friday, with the Foreign Ministry describing it as a terrorist act, according to a media report.
Deputy director of the Main Operations Directorate of the General Staff of the Ministry of Defence, Lt. General Yaroslav Moskalik, was killed when an improvised explosive device went off, Vesti FM radio cited the Investigative Committee as saying. “Fragments of the device were found at the site and have been sent for examination,” Investigative Committee Spokeswoman said. Moskalik, 59, represented the defence ministry in various negotiations. (AP)
